Proietto  J.  Nankervis  A.  Aitken  P.  Caruso  G.  Alford  F. 《Diabetologia》1983,25(4):331-335
It has long been assumed that replacement of insulin in insulin-deficient diabetic patients will normalise glucose utilization. In this study, glucose utilization was measured in nine long-standing, poorly controlled diabetic patients and five control subjects, matched for age (33 +/- 3 versus 33 +/- 2 years) and ponderal index (22.9 +/- 1.3 versus 21.7 +/- 1.0). Glucose uptake was measured during steady state insulinaemia in the diabetic patients and control subjects, at euglycaemia (5.5 +/- 0.5 versus 5.4 +/- 0.3 mmol/l, respectively) and moderate hyperglycaemia (11.8 +/- 0.9 versus 10.2 +/- 0.7 mmol/l, respectively). At euglycaemia with similar free insulin levels (50 +/- 19 versus 43 +/- 9 mU/l; p greater than 0.6), the diabetic patients utilized less glucose than the control subjects (27.8 +/- 4.2 versus 56.4 +/- 5.7 mumol.kg-1.min-1;.p less than 0.005). During hyperglycaemia, the diabetic patients utilized almost as much glucose as the control subjects did at euglycaemia (49.9 +/- 6.4 versus 56.4 +/- 5.7 mumol.kg-1.min-1, respectively). In the control subjects, a 1-mmol/l rise in glucose concentration (with insulin remaining constant) resulted in a 12.3 +/- 1.3 mumol.kg-1.min-1 rise in glucose utilization. In contrast, in the diabetic patients, a 1-mmol/l rise in blood glucose resulted in a rise in glucose utilization of only 3.8 +/- 0.8 mumol.kg-1.min-1 (p less than 0.001), in the presence of similar concentrations of plasma insulin. This defect of glucose utilization in Type1 diabetic patients could not be reversed by acutely raising insulin to 247 +/- 23 mU/l.(ABSTRACT TRUNCATED AT 250 WORDS)  相似文献

Heparin is used widely for the prevention of pregnancy loss in pregnant women with thrombophilia. However, it is still unknown if heparin may be able to affect trophoblast functions. Therefore, we investigated the hypothesis that low-molecular weight heparin (LMWH) might regulate in vitro trophoblast invasiveness and placental production of matrix metalloproteinases (MMPs) and tissue inhibitors (TIMPs). In the first-trimester placental tissue, the MMP-9 expression was observed in both villous and extravillous cytotrophoblast cells, and MMP-2 mainly in villous cytotrophoblast. In human choriocarcinoma cells (JAR), MMP-2 was the dominant form. Heparin significantly enhanced both pro-MMPs and the active forms, and increased Matrigel invasiveness of extravillous trophoblast and choriocarcinoma cells. In choriocarcinoma cells the heparin effect was also indirect, inducing a significant decrease in TIMP-1 and TIMP-2 protein expressions and mRNAs. The present data suggest that the increase in trophoblast invasion by heparin is due to a specific protein playing a role in placental invasion. These observations may help in understanding the effects of heparin treatment during pregnancy.  相似文献

Objectives:To investigate whether lesion imaging features may condition the outcome of CT-guided lung biopsy (CTLB) and to develop a scoring system of biopsy outcome prediction.Methods:This is a single center retrospective study on 319 CTLBs that were performed in 319 patients (167 males/152 females, mean age 68 ± 12.2). Uni- and multivariate analysis were performed aiming to assess the imaging features that are likely to be correlated to a negative biopsy outcome and patients were stratified in groups accordingly.Results:Technical success was 100%. 78% of the biopsies (250/319) led to a concrete histology report (218 malignant/32 benign). The remaining lesions led to concrete histology at a second attempt that occurred on a later time. Multivariate analysis revealed increased risk of inconclusive result for nodules with low fludeoxyglucose uptake [odds ration (OR) = 2.64, 95% confidence interval (CI) 1.4–4.97; p = 0.003], for nodules with diameter smaller than 18 mm (OR = 2.03, 95% CI 1.14–3.62; p = 0.017) and for nodules that are located in one of the lung bases (OR = 1.96, 95% CI 1.06–3.62; p = 0.033). Three different groups of patients were identified accordingly with low (<30%), medium (30–50%) and high (>50%) probability of obtaining an inconclusive biopsy sample.Conclusion:This study confirms that percutaneous CT-guided biopsy in nodules that are either small in diameter or present low positron emission tomography-fludeoxyglucose uptake or are in one of the lung bases may lead to inconclusive histology. This information should be factored when planning percutaneous biopsies of such nodules in terms of patient informed consent and biopsy strategy.Advances in knowledge:Inconclusive histology after lung biopsy may be subject to factors irrelevant to technical success. Lung biopsy histology outcomes may be predicted and avoided after adequate planning.  相似文献

Background

Obstructive jaundice is frequently associated with false CA19-9 elevation in benign conditions. The diagnostic accuracy of this tumor marker was evaluated in the present longitudinal study.

Methods

In 128 patients admitted for obstructive jaundice (87 with pancreato-biliary malignancy and 41 benign disease) serum CA19-9 was measured. Statistical analysis of marker levels obtained before and after endoscopic biliary drainage was performed in 60 patients.

Results

Elevated CA19-9 levels (>37 U/mL) were found in 61% of benign cases and 86% of malignancies. After biliary drainage, decrease of serum CA19-9 was observed in 19 of 38 malignant cases and in almost all benign cases (Wilcoxon matched pairs test: P = .207 and P <.001, respectively). Receiver operating characteristic (ROC) analysis identified a cut-off value of 90 U/mL to be associated with improved diagnostic accuracy after biliary drainage (sensitivity 61%, specificity 95%).

Conclusions

In the presence of successfully drained obstructive jaundice, CA19-9 serum levels that remain unchanged or measure more than 90 U/mL are strongly indicative of a malignant cause of obstruction. However, the real clinical utility of this marker remains controversial.  相似文献

Insulin (INS) plays a critical role in the growth, development, and metabolism of vertebrates. In this study, a cDNA encoding a novel insulin receptor (IR) subtype was isolated, cloned, and sequenced from the liver of rainbow trout. A 1525-bp cDNA encoding a partial amino acid sequence of the β-subunit including the transmembrane domain, the tyrosine kinase domain, and the 3′ untranslated region (UTR) was obtained and designated IR2 based on comparison with known IR subtypes, including the three previously reported IR subtypes of trout. Trout IR2 shares 90.0%, 82.8%, and 84.3% nucleotide identity with previously characterized trout IR1, IR3 and IR4, respectively. Quantitative real-time PCR revealed that the four IR mRNAs were differentially expressed, both in terms of distribution among tissues as well as in terms of abundance within selected tissues of juvenile trout. IR1 mRNA was most abundant in spleen, liver, kidney, and muscle (white, red and cardiac), but least abundant in adipose. IR3 mRNA was most abundant in liver, spleen, kidney, and pancreas; in other tissues, levels of IR3 mRNA were uniformly abundant. By contrast, levels of IR2 and IR4 mRNA were uniformly abundant in most tissues, except in spleen where levels of IR4 were significantly lower. All IR subtypes were detected over the course of embryonic development. In head and tail regions, levels of IR2 and IR3 mRNA declined from pre-hatch (29 days post-fertilization, dpf) to post-hatch (68-90 dpf), whereas levels of IR1 and IR4 remained relatively unchanged. These findings contribute to our understanding of the evolution, distribution, and function of insulin receptors.  相似文献

Background The atopic march is well documented, but the interrelationship of food allergy (FA) and asthma is not well understood.
Objective The aim of this study was to examine the strength of the association and temporal relationships between FA and asthma.
Methods This analysis included 271 children 6 years (older group) and 296 children <6 years (younger group) from a family-based FA cohort in Chicago, IL. Asthma was determined by parental report of physician diagnosis. FA status was determined based on the type and timing of clinical symptoms after ingestion of a specific food, and results of prick skin test (Multi-Test II) and allergen-specific IgE (Phadia ImmunoCAP). Analyses were carried out using logistic regression accounting for important covariates and auto-correlations among siblings. Kaplan–Meier curves were used to compare the time to onset of asthma with the FA status.
Results Symptomatic FA was associated with asthma in both older [odds ratio (OR)=4.9, 95% confidence interval (CI): 2.5–9.5] and younger children (OR=5.3, 95% CI: 1.7–16.2). The association was stronger among children with multiple or severe food allergies, especially in older children. Children with FA developed asthma earlier and at higher prevalence than children without FA (Cox proportional hazard ratio=3.7, 95% CI: 2.2–6.3 for children 6 years, and hazard ratio=3.3, 95% CI: 1.1–10 for children <6 years of age). No associations were seen between asymptomatic food sensitization and asthma.
Conclusions Independent of markers of atopy such as aeroallergen sensitization and family history of asthma, there was a significant association between FA and asthma. This association was even stronger in subjects with multiple food allergies or severe FA.  相似文献

The angiotensin sensitivity test was performed in 25 high risk pregnant women before and after administration of low-dose aspirin (100 mg/day for 7 days). After aspirin administration there was a significant decrease in AII sensitivity in sensitive patients with no change in nonsensitive patients. Low-dose aspirin favorably affects sensitivity to AII in sensitive patients, thus indicating a reduced vascular reactivity as a consequence of this regimen.  相似文献

Serum levels of circulating immunocomplexes (CIC) were studied in a group of 37 patients with laryngeal carcinoma using two polyethylene glycol-precipitation methods. The preoperative values of this group showed higher levels of CIC when compared with 140 normal controls. No correlation was noted between tumoral stage, oncotype, and serum levels of CIC. Previous studies have shown that the status of several different types of human tumors can be monitored by serial determinations of levels of CIC. We believe that this technique can be used to evaluate the efficacy of therapy and to detect the recurrence of laryngeal carcinoma.  相似文献
